(MENAFN) Etihad Airways, the national airline of the UAE and Egyptair, the flag carrier of Egypt, have proclaimed a new codeshare tie introduced in phases starting March 1, 2017.
Meanwhile, Etihad Airways will place its ‘EY’ code on Egyptair operated flights between Abu Dhabi and Cairo, whereas Egyptair will place its ‘MS’ code on Etihad Airways flights.
Among the second phase, Etihad Airways will gain access to main cities across Africa on flights operated by Egyptair via its Cairo hub.
Furthermore, more than 390.000 passengers were carried on the Abu Dhabi- Cairo route last year and over 2mn guests have travelled between the two nations since 2007.
